Imizu weather in November

In November, Imizu sees average daytime highs of 14°C and overnight lows near 7°C, with 169 mm of precipitation across 16.8 wet days and about 10 hours of daylight. It is the 8th-warmest and 9th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s ease over the month, from about 16°C in the first days to 11°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 26% of the time in November,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 10 h 30 min at the start of November to 9 h 42 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, November is Imizu's 3rd-clearest and 6th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Imizu's year-round climate.

Highs ease over the month, from about 16°C in the first days to 11°C by the end.

A typical November day in Imizu reaches about 14°C in the afternoon and slips back to 7°C overnight — a 6°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 9°C and 18°C. Set against its neighbours, November runs about 6°C cooler than October and about 6°C warmer than December.

rain geara warm layer

Sea temperature near Imizu in November

The nearest coast averages about 19°C in November —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.

The sea offshore is warmest in August at about 27°C and coldest in March near 10°C.

It's comfortable for a long swim from Jun 18 to Nov 3 — about 4.6 months when the water holds above 20°C.

Location & terrain

Where is Imizu?

Imizu sits at 36.8°N, 137.1°E, 3 m above sea level, in Japan. The nearest listed city is Nishishinminato, 5.0 km away.

Topography around Imizu

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Imizu.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Imizu has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 19 m around an average of 1 m above sea level; within 16 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 263 m; within 80 km, extreme vari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 3,123 m.

The land around Imizu is covered by water (45%) and artificial surfaces (30%) within 3 km, water (43%) and artificial surfaces (24%) within 16 km, and trees (53%) and water (36%) within 80 km.
